        Below is a statement from Wilma Mankiller herself and her husband, sent by Chad.

         

    Chad Smith

     

    Statement:

 

Charlie Soap regrets to announce his wife Wilma Mankiller has been diagnosed with Stage IV Metastatic Pancreatic Cancer.  Mankiller is an author, lecturer and former Principal Chief of the Cherokee Nation.  Mankiller has served 12 years in elective office at the Cherokee Nation, the first two as Deputy Principal Chief followed by 10 years as Principal Chief.  She retired from public office in 1995.  Among her many honors, Mankiller has been awarded the Presidential Medal of Freedom by President Clinton.  Soap requests that the public respect the family's privacy during this time.

 

In a brief statement, Mankiller said:

 

I decided to issue this statement because I want my family and friends to know that I am mentally and spiritually prepared for this journey; a journey that all human beings will take at one time or another.  I learned a long time ago that I can't control the challenges the Creator sends my way but I can control the way I think about them and deal with them.  On balance, I have been blessed with an extraordinarily rich and wonderful life, filled with incredible experiences.   And I am grateful to have a support team composed of loving family and friends.  I will be spending my time with my family and close friends and engaging in activities I enjoy.  It's been my privilege to meet and be touched by thousands of people in my life and I regret not being able to deliver this message personally to so many of you.  If anyone wants to send a message to me, it is best to email me at wilmapmankiller@ yahoo.com
